Growing up with an older sibling can be a blessing and a curse. They are some of the most annoying people in your life, but they always make it better. I love having an older brother and I wouldn’t change it for the world.

Thank you for being my chauffeur

The perks of having a brother who is almost 7 years older than you, is that he gets his license way before you and he is forced to take you everywhere you want to go. Even now when you drive me around I have a great time blasting music with you.

Thank you for making me proud to be your sister

I know I say “I hate you” sometimes and talk about how you’re a loser (whether you know it or not), I’ve never been more proud to be your sister. Even as a child, I’d let my teachers and friends know that “Yes, that is my brother!” You are doing great things and I am so proud of you.

Thank you for letting me play video games with you

I always loved watching you play whether it was Kingdom of Hearts, Zelda, or Final Fantasy. I was so happy with mom bought us The Chronicles of Narnia game so we could play it together. It was one of my favorite memories. I’m still sorry for saving my game over your Kingdom of Hearts game, I didn’t mean to.

Thank you for teaching me about basketball

One of the main reasons I played basketball was because you loved it so much. I wanted to be just like you and be as good as you. Even though I stopped playing (and I’m absolute crap now), you taught me so much and are still teaching me about it from a coaching standpoint of view.

Thank you for letting me be friends with your friends

Let’s be honest, who doesn’t want to be friends with their big bro’s friends? They are pretty cool guys and it’s always hilarious when everyone gets together.

Thank you for listening to me

We may not get along all the time, but we have been through a lot with each other. Thanks for being there for me and not getting mad at me when I get emotional and start crying in Sara’s Family restaurant.

Thank you for teaching me to learn from your mistakes

Typically, we learn from our own mistakes, but when you have an older sibling you learn from them. I thank you for making those mistakes and teaching me to not make the same ones.

Thank you for being you

Even though sometimes you annoy the living hell out of me (especially when you eat my food that I was saving), I can’t imagine my life without you being in it.

Thank you for supporting me

You’ve always been there, even for the little things and I love you for that.

Thank you for protecting me

You may not have ever had to fight anyone on my behalf, but the thought that you would stand up for me and be there for me was enough.

Thank you for all the memories we will make together

I can’t wait for the days when you get married and I become an aunt. I can’t wait for the days where we get old and still act like we’re 5 and 11 years old. I can't wait for the many many memories we will have together.

I just want you to know how much I love and appreciate you, Dogo.
